Now she's missing. And everyone suspects you. People drift apart. You and Georgie were inseparable once; she knew you better than anyone. But that was then.Now, out of the blue, Georgie's back. She's inviting you to a glamorous New Year's Eve afterparty in Amsterdam - a chance to relive the good old days and the fun you used to have.You go. You laugh. You remember.But then Georgie vanishes. And just like that, you're the prime suspect. She knows all your secrets – the ones you've managed to bury. But as the clock ticks and the accusations mount, you're left with one terrifying thought: how well do you really know her?
